Assigning a specific subcluster to the user root does not work, this is due to the fact that this user has an uid of zero.
Was a simple fix, I have tested on RHEL 7.
Can confirm that this was broken before and now works. I also added a unit test to make sure it doesn't come back. Release notes look good.